Helena Ferro Gouveia and Tiago André Lopes evaluate the truce declared by Putin for the war in Ukraine during this Easter.
“Putin might want to convey some idea of mercy in a period that is important to Russian orthodox,” says Ferro Gouveia, remembering the importance of the Orthodox Church to Moscow.
Moreover, he admits, in the face of the lack of patience that has been manifested by the Trump administration, “there may be an attempt to signal a kind of goodwill to the Americans.”
Tiago André Lopes also wins the importance of the Russian Orthodox Church. “There is a third dimension: Putin’s idea while strategic, almost an old diplomatic fox. Putin is waiting for Zelensky to reject this ceasefire and then do what he likes, victimizing themselves before the Americans.”
